Issue: incremental rebuilds on Pellwright Sites skip updated pages. Cause: stale dependency graph cached after content-model changes. Fix: flush the graph cache, then trigger a single full rebuild; incrementals resume automatically. Do not delete the build artifacts directory — that forces full rebuilds indefinitely. Confirm the cache epoch increments in the build log. The cache-flush endpoint requires an authenticated request using the token that follows.

login token, yajeg-fawif: eyJhbGciOiJIUzI1NiIsInR5cCI6IkpXVCJ9.eyJzdWIiOiIEdPQYnZXaZIn0.HSRTnYZBx0Qc

**Key Ceremony Checklist — Item 7 (Shrinkpix CLI)**

Verify that the batch image-resizing CLI's signing key was generated inside the sealed enclave, that both witnesses initialed the ledger, and that the release binary's checksum matches the one read aloud during the ceremony. Before archiving the ceremony record, confirm the escrow copy unlocks correctly using the designated recovery passphrase, which is:

strongbox words: rusael-wenmir-quenir-ralvan-novix-holath-belax

14:22 — Mara noticed checkout calls stalling somewhere between the cart service and Ledgerline. Spans weren't stitching because the hop through the Quillgate proxy dropped headers. We patched the propagation config and replayed a test request end to end. The trace that finally came through clean is referenced below.

build token for kajog-baguf: htk14_e43bf70f92bbf6

## Environments

The Crashline pipeline for the Peltro mobile app runs in three environments: dev, staging, and production. Crash reports are symbolicated in staging before rules are promoted to production, so support should check staging first when a report looks malformed. Each environment has its own ingestion endpoint and retention window. When triaging, confirm the app is pointed at the correct environment using the settings below.

deployment values, yaguf-tafop:
ULAAEL_HOST=ulaael.lumicsys.internal
ULAAEL_PORT=7000